= Common command line options for azimport = '''-v'''[[BR]] Verbose output '''-h '''[[BR]] Use as the output level 1b HDF file '''-Sr '''[[BR]] Not sure about this one, related to Specim sync in some way (starts -S). Seems to be an offset of some kind in seconds. '''-Sg '''[[BR]] of seconds gap for checking approximate sync time with that of nearby nav records. Default is 20s. '''-Sq '''[[BR]] Searches for Specim sync file in path matching . Wildcard character is #. So eg. eagle/file#.nav matches files in eagle subdirectory beginning "file" and ending ".nav" Note for this to work azspec must have been run before azimport. '''-n2'''[[BR]] Save nav items in position 2. Position 1 should be used for Javad nav, position 2 for Applanix. Omit argument to use position 1. '''-a '''[[BR]] Location of Applanix sbet file. To get a more complete (somewhat dense) listing of azimport command-line switches type "azimport" with no arguments at the command-line. Note still isn't exhaustive (missing -Sr at least)
